DiwaliDiwali is known as the Hindu festival of lights. In Hinduism lighting symbolizes goodness thus, all through the celebration it is commonplace to light lamps. The festival also celebrates the folk art of Rangoli and is believed to be originating with the people of Maharashtra. Rangoli is a vibrant style that is made of different colored materials that is laid out on the floor. In the belief, this design can bring good fortune and protect homes from evil spirits.

Martin Luther King Jr. dayEvery year on the third Monday in January, Americans celebrate Martin Luther King Jr. Day, day of national celebration in honour Martin Luther King Jr., the civil rights leader and activist. His birth year was 1929. King was a powerful advocate for racial equality and nonviolent civil non-violence. King also opposed legal segregation and was the Nobel Peace Prize laureate. On this day, people are encouraged to consider his legacy as well as the principles which he promoted, including peaceful coexistence and equality between races.
